Back in 2008, visionary entrepreneur Mijndert Pon – founder of Bodegas Salentein and Bodegas Callia – saw the potential in Argentina’s breathtaking Pedernal Valley. So he set up Pyros, the region’s first winery, specialising in high-altitude Malbec and now Chardonnay. Winemaking is far from easy here, but obviously Pon savours the challenge.

Chances are that you haven’t heard of the Pedernal Valley, but Pyros is putting it on the map. The extreme high-altitudes – we’re talking 1,400m above sea level – coupled with a desert-like climate and distinct calcareous soils create a totally unique terroir.
